$11.99
-15%
$10.19
Available
First release date: Jun 26, 2025
Developers: Pixel Dominus
First release date: Jun 26, 2025
Developers: Pixel Dominus
Publishers: Pixel Dominus
Genre: Platform, Adventure, Indie, Arcade
Modalities: Single player
Score
No votes yet for this game
No reviews yet for this game, be the first to review it!